Headings Style Guide (h1)

Sometimes there is large paragraph text at the top of the page.

Set paragraph text to “Large” when there is large paragraph text at top of page. This text will be left aligned.


Section Title (h2)


Always use Chicago title case for all titles. Main sections of the page will be h2s and will be centered and have the mini-separators. If paragraph beneath the heading text is only 1-2 lines long it will be centered. Otherwise it will be left aligned.

This section has multiple paragraphs and therefore will be left aligned.


Sub-Section Title (h3)

Any h3-h6 sub-section headings can be centered or left aligned (depending on the design layout) and will not have a mini separator.
